Yash C.: Hi, my name is Yash. I'm a student and I give Brightspace a rating of four out of five. For more reviews like this, click below. I use Brightspace for my day-to-day academic activities. Whether it's browsing through a course or learning new modules, Brightspace provides me with an extensive range of services, whether it's uploading assignments to instructors through the Dropbox option in Brightspace or downloading a PowerPoint which the instructor has done with voice over. The best part about Brightspace is the user interface. The programs and courses are listed in the main menu, and it's just very easy to browse through them. Moreover, one thing that I really like about Brightspace is that instead of emailing assignments to instructors individually, we can just go into Brightspace and use the Dropbox option to upload our assignments, which makes our work easier. One thing that I think Brightspace should change is, this is something that I've encountered with my courses after the pandemic when everything moved online, so our instructors used to do voice over PowerPoints and used to upload it on Brightspace and then we used to access it and go through them. I just feel that the PowerPoint user interface is a little bit old and it needs to be updated.
